Tropical Cyclone Hayley & Severe Flooding Risk

Caution

Country: Australia

Location: Nationwide

Tropical Cyclone Hayley is impacting northern Western Australia, bringing destructive winds, heavy rainfall, and a high risk of flash flooding and storm surge along the Kimberley coast. At the same time, north Queensland is experiencing intense monsoonal rainfall, with flooding reported across multiple river catchments and road networks. Conditions remain volatile, with further rainfall and disruptions expected.   Advice:
  • Follow evacuation and emergency instructions from local authorities immediately.
  • Avoid all coastal and marine activity in affected areas.
  • Do not drive through flooded roads; conditions may change rapidly.
  • Expect power outages, road closures, and transport disruptions.
  • Monitor official BoM warnings and local emergency updates closely.

Major Winter Storm Brings Blizzard Conditions, Extreme Cold and Travel Disruptions

Caution

Country: USA

Location: Upper Midwest, Great Lakes, Ohio Valley, Northeast, Southern & Central US

A powerful winter storm is impacting large parts of the United States, with blizzard-like conditions developing across the Upper Midwest, Northern Plains, and Great Lakes. Warnings for whiteout conditions have been issued, with heavy snowfall exceeding 30-60 cm (12-24 inches) in parts of the Upper Great Lakes and dangerous wind chills down to -34°C (-30°F) in North Dakota and Minnesota. Strong winds and heavy snow are expected to make travel extremely hazardous or impossible in some areas, with an increased risk of power outages. As the system moves east, a sharp cold front is bringing severe thunderstorms, strong winds, heavy rain, and a rapid temperature drop across the South, ending a period of record-breaking warmth. Temperatures are forecast to fall well below seasonal averages across much of the country through New Year’s Day.   Advice:
  • Avoid non-essential travel in blizzard-affected areas; whiteout conditions may develop rapidly.
  • Expect flight delays, cancellations, and major highway disruptions, especially near the Great Lakes and Northern Plains.
  • Prepare for extreme cold: limit outdoor exposure, dress in layers, and ensure access to heating.
  • Secure property and prepare for possible power outages due to heavy snow and strong winds.
  • Monitor National Weather Service alerts and local emergency updates for evolving conditions.

Flight disruptions due to Large-Scale Chinese Military Drills

Informative

Country: Taiwan

Location: Nationwide

China has launched a large round of military drills around Taiwan, involving live-fire exercises across seven designated maritime zones, some closer to Taiwan. According to Taiwanese authorities, the drills are expected to continue through December 30. Taiwan’s Transport Ministry reports that over 100,000 passengers on international flights may be affected, while approximately 80 domestic flights are expected to be cancelled.   Advice:
  • If travelling to, from, or within Taiwan, reconfirm flight status frequently, especially for flights on December 29-30.
  • Expect delays and cancellations for both international and domestic flights, and adjust travel plans accordingly.
  • Monitor official airline notifications and stay informed by credible news and government advisories.

Severe Weather Causing Flooding across Pahang and Johor

Caution

Country: Malaysia

Location: Pahang and Johor States

Ongoing heavy rainfall has led to renewed and persistent flooding across parts of Pahang and Johor, resulting in the displacement of residents, the activation of relief centres, and transport disruptions. Rising river levels have exceeded alert and warning thresholds at several monitoring points, prompting evacuations in affected communities and temporary road closures due to flooding, slope instability, and infrastructure safety concerns. While conditions vary by district, the overall flood risk remains active, and authorities indicate that further localised flooding is possible over the next 24-72 hours if rainfall continues.   Advice:
  • If in Pahang or Johor, avoid low-lying areas, floodplains, and roads near rivers, even if conditions appear calm.
  • Do not attempt to cross flooded roads or bridges, as water depth and structural stability may be uncertain.
  • Keep essential items ready: documents, medication, water, food, and power banks in case of sudden displacement.
  • Follow instructions from local authorities and relocate promptly if evacuation notices are issued.
  • Monitor official weather and disaster management updates for district-level warnings and changes in conditions.

Violence Disrupts Traders’ Protest in Dhaka

Caution

Country: Bangladesh

Location: Dhaka, Karwan Bazar, and the immediate surrounding streets

A peaceful human chain protest organized by traders at Karwan Bazar was attacked at approximately 11:30 local time. The protest was held to oppose alleged extortion targeting traders in the area. A group of individuals assaulted participants, injuring several traders and forcing the initial gathering to disperse. Protesters later regrouped and retaliated using sticks, after which the attackers fled the area. The situation has since de-escalated, but tensions remain elevated. Increased security presence and sporadic disruptions are possible over the next 48 hours, particularly if further protests or counteractions occur.   Advice:
  • Avoid Karwan Bazar and adjacent areas until the security situation fully stabilizes.
  • If already nearby, leave the area calmly using main roads and avoid side streets where confrontations may recur.
  • Expect possible police deployment, roadblocks, or temporary closures around markets and commercial hubs.
  • Do not engage with protests or counter-groups, even if gatherings appear small or peaceful.
  • Monitor local media and official statements for updates on further demonstrations or security measures.
